WebJul 21, 2024 · The Evacuation Process during Chilled Water System Condenser Repair. Having passed the pressure test, our engineer set up the vac pump and started the evacuation process. This is to dehydrate the system by pulling a vacuum of less than 2 Torr. Any moisture in the system will boil away and leave the system dry. WebJan 22, 2024 · The chilled-water supply enters the cooling coil at about 44°F (6.6°C) and the heat is taken back to the chiller in the chilled-water return piping at approximately 54°F (12.2°C). The chilled water has increased 10°F (6.6°C) by absorbing the heat from the space (return air).
